O que é: Hypervolume (Hipervolume)

O que é Hypervolume (Hipervolume)?

Hypervolume, ou hipervolume, é um conceito utilizado em várias áreas, incluindo a inteligência artificial, para descrever a extensão de um espaço multidimensional. Em termos simples, o hipervolume refere-se ao volume ocupado por um conjunto de pontos em um espaço que possui mais de três dimensões. Esse conceito é especialmente relevante em algoritmos de otimização e análise de dados, onde a visualização e a manipulação de dados em dimensões superiores são comuns.

Importância do Hypervolume na Inteligência Artificial

No contexto da inteligência artificial, o hipervolume é crucial para a avaliação de soluções em problemas de otimização multiobjetivo. Ele permite que os pesquisadores e desenvolvedores meçam a qualidade de um conjunto de soluções, considerando não apenas a proximidade a um ponto ótimo, mas também a diversidade e a cobertura do espaço de soluções. Isso é particularmente útil em algoritmos evolutivos, onde a diversidade das soluções pode levar a melhores resultados gerais.

Como o Hypervolume é Calculado?

O cálculo do hipervolume envolve a determinação da área ou volume que é coberto por um conjunto de pontos em um espaço multidimensional. Para calcular o hipervolume, é comum utilizar técnicas de integração ou métodos geométricos que consideram as distâncias entre os pontos e as dimensões envolvidas. A fórmula exata pode variar dependendo do número de dimensões e da disposição dos pontos, mas o princípio básico é sempre o mesmo: medir o espaço que os pontos ocupam.

Aplicações Práticas do Hypervolume

As aplicações do hipervolume são vastas e incluem áreas como otimização de portfólios financeiros, design de produtos, e até mesmo na biologia computacional. Em cada uma dessas áreas, o hipervolume ajuda a identificar soluções que não apenas atendem a um conjunto de critérios, mas que também exploram o espaço de soluções de maneira eficaz. Isso resulta em decisões mais informadas e em produtos finais de maior qualidade.

Hypervolume em Algoritmos Evolutivos

Nos algoritmos evolutivos, o hipervolume é frequentemente utilizado como uma métrica de desempenho. Ele permite que os algoritmos avaliem a qualidade das populações de soluções em relação a um objetivo multiobjetivo. Ao maximizar o hipervolume, os algoritmos podem garantir que estão explorando não apenas soluções ótimas, mas também uma variedade de soluções que podem ser preferidas em diferentes contextos.

Desafios na Medição do Hypervolume

Embora o conceito de hipervolume seja poderoso, sua medição pode apresentar desafios significativos, especialmente em dimensões elevadas. À medida que o número de dimensões aumenta, o tempo de computação necessário para calcular o hipervolume cresce exponencialmente. Isso pode tornar a aplicação prática do hipervolume em problemas complexos um desafio, exigindo o desenvolvimento de algoritmos mais eficientes e técnicas de aproximação.

Ferramentas e Softwares para Cálculo de Hypervolume

Existem várias ferramentas e bibliotecas de software disponíveis que facilitam o cálculo do hipervolume em diferentes contextos. Bibliotecas em Python, como o DEAP e o PyGMO, oferecem implementações que permitem aos usuários calcular o hipervolume de maneira eficiente. Além disso, softwares de otimização e análise de dados frequentemente incluem funcionalidades para medir o hipervolume como parte de suas análises.

Hypervolume e a Visualização de Dados

A visualização de dados em espaços multidimensionais é uma tarefa complexa, mas o hipervolume pode ajudar a simplificar essa tarefa. Ao representar graficamente o hipervolume, os analistas podem obter insights sobre a distribuição e a qualidade das soluções em um espaço de alta dimensão. Isso é particularmente útil em apresentações e relatórios, onde a comunicação clara de resultados é essencial.

Futuro do Hypervolume na Pesquisa em IA

O futuro do hipervolume na pesquisa em inteligência artificial parece promissor, com novas metodologias e técnicas sendo desenvolvidas para melhorar sua aplicação em problemas complexos. À medida que a capacidade computacional aumenta e novas abordagens de otimização são exploradas, o hipervolume continuará a ser uma ferramenta valiosa para a avaliação e a melhoria de soluções em múltiplas dimensões.

Rolar para cima